The Hematology Lab is located in M6 L.-1. The lab is designed for teaching the practical sessions of the Hematology, Diagnostics Hematology and Blood Bank.

The primary purpose of this lab is to provide the medical laboratory sciences students with a better understanding for the most important basic and advanced techniques and test procedures that are applied in routine hematology and blood bank and the purpose behind these tests.
The lab contains many equipment including microscopes, different types of centrifugation machines and a complete blood count (CBC) machine which are used to teach students how the hematological tests are done. Also sharp containers and medical wastes baskets are provided in the lab to insure safety of students.
In the lab, students are trained on blood withdrawing and the exact procedures for all tests that can be done using blood samples starting with complete blood count (CBC), blood film preparation and examination and how to link between the results and the different types of blood diseases, ending with blood grouping and compatibility testing in case of blood donation and transfusion in blood bank.
